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Numerous HVAC issues require emergency service. Acknowledging these concerns can help you understand when to require expert help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working totally, specifically throughout extreme weather condition, it's more than simply an hassle-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can identify and fix the issue immediately,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Strange se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signify a severe mechanical issue that could result in bigger issues if not attended to quickly. Likewise, uncommon smells may indicate electrical issues and even gas leakages. Our professional HVAC specialists can determine these issues and make necessary repair work before they end up being un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and result in mold development. Our specialists locate the source of leakages and fix them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ks decrease your ac system's cooling capacity and can hurt the environment. They need expert attention as refrigerant handling calls for spec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ical components in your HVAC system pose fire risks and ought to be dealt with immediately by qualified specialists. Our HVAC specialists have the training to securely repair electrical issues.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work more difficult and decreases convenience. Our HVAC contractors determine airflow problems, whether brought on by duct concerns, dirty filters, or fan issues.
  • Uneven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ation issues, or an poorly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can detect these issues and suggest services.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off regularly, it squanders energy and wears elements quicker. Our HVAC specialists can identify whether the problem comes from a stopped up fil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t boosts in energy expenses often ind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ists carry out energy efficiency evaluations to determine the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summertime or too dry in winter, our HVAC contractors can recommend options to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what appears like a system failure is actually a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can repair or replace th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or smart designs for much better comfort control and energy sav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Acquaint yourself with the area of your HVAC devices and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Routine professional upkeep decreases the probability of emergencies. Our HVAC contractors can develop a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ors offer an early warning of dangerous leaks.
